Yukon Manhunt
Originally released in 1951. Yukon Manhunt is a western/adventure film. directed by Frank McDonald. At just 61 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.
Starring Kirby Grant, Chinook, and Gail Davis
Synopsis
In this North Woods adventure, the Mounties investigate a series of payroll robberies and discover that it is an inside job.
